Default Differences between 318 magnum block over the years?

Just been looking into gaskets and such for my '97 318 Magnum engine, and I have been noticing different parts required in terms of gaskets in comparison with the '95 318 Magnum. I only know the part numbers are different and not much else, so I am wondering if anyone knows what was changed and what evolved over the years? For example, the exhaust manifold are different. I am wondering if this is due to the way the stock exhaust hooks up to them or if it is the way the manifolds hook up to the block? THanks.

The major gaskets will be the same in between the years. Yes the part numbers will be different, but they are exactly the same. If you buy new gaskets from autozone or any auto parts stores most boxes will say what they fit and all the years. Yes 92-93 exhaust manifolds are better then 94-up.
